16x packs are designed to be "clean." By removing unnecessary details and "noise" from blocks and items, players can focus on their surroundings and opponents more easily. Key Features of Chlorine 16x

The "16x" in the name denotes the resolution of the textures—16 by 16 pixels. While modern gaming often pushes for higher resolutions (like 128x or 512x), 16x remains the gold standard for competitive play for several reasons:

The fire animation on the screen is lowered so that it doesn't block the player's vision when they are hit with a flint and steel or fire aspect weapon. The Role in the Community

A staple of PvP packs, the swords are shortened to prevent them from obstructing the player's view during combat.

As the name suggests, the pack typically features a vibrant, "chemical" color scheme, often utilizing neon greens, teals, or light blues.

Lower resolution textures require less video memory (VRAM) and processing power, ensuring high frame rates (FPS) even on lower-end PCs.

Texture packs like Chlorine 16x are more than just cosmetic changes; they are tools. Creators in the community often release these packs via platforms like YouTube to provide players with a personalized and optimized experience. Because the "16x" style matches the original Minecraft resolution, it maintains the game's iconic blocky feel while significantly sharpening the visuals for high-stakes competition. chloride 16x Pack Release
